Forestry Clearing in Houston, TX
Forestry clearing services involve the removal of trees, brush, and undergrowth to prepare a property for development, landscaping, or improved safety. These services are often requested for projects such as building a new home, creating open space for recreation, or managing overgrown areas that hinder access or visibility. Property owners should consider factors like the size of the area, the type of vegetation involved, and any local regulations or permits required before requesting forestry clearing.
Homeowners typically seek forestry clearing to enhance property usability, prevent fire hazards, or facilitate future landscaping plans. It is important to understand the extent of clearing needed, including whether stumps, roots, or debris will be removed, and to clarify any restrictions related to protected trees or environmental guidelines. Proper planning ensures the project aligns with property goals and complies with local ordinances.

Common Forestry Clearing Jobs
Tree Clearing - removing unwanted or hazardous trees to improve property safety and access.
Brush Removal - clearing overgrown brush to create open, usable land.
Stump Grinding - grinding down tree stumps to prepare land for future use or landscaping.
Land Clearing - removing trees, shrubs, and debris for construction or renovation projects.
Selective Thinning - reducing tree density to promote healthier growth and prevent overcrowding.
Hazard Tree Removal - removing damaged or diseased trees that pose safety risks.
Forestry Clearing Questions
What is forestry clearing? Forestry clearing involves removing trees and brush to prepare land for development, agriculture, or safety purposes.
What types of projects require forestry clearing? Projects such as building sites, farmland expansion, fire prevention zones, or trail creation often need forestry clearing services.
How does forestry clearing benefit property owners? Clearing improves land accessibility, reduces fire hazards, and creates open space for future use or development.
What equipment is used in forestry clearing? Heavy machinery like bulldozers, chainsaws, and mulchers are commonly used to efficiently clear trees and underbrush.
